Hoffa is a 1992 biographical film directed by Danny DeVito and written by David Mamet, based on the life and mysterious death of Teamsters Union leader Jimmy Hoffa. Jack Nicholson plays James R. "Jimmy" Hoffa, and Danny DeVito plays Hoffa's longtime friend Robert "Bobby" Ciaro.
